LIFTING BANK SECRECY LAWS: Sen. Sonny Angara, chairman of the Senate Committee on Ways and Means, conducts a hearing on the feasibility of lifting the bank secrecy law provisions on serious tax evasion cases during a Senate hearing, Monday afternoon. Angara, who pushes to lower income taxes, said that lifting the bank secrecy law would make it easier for the government to prosecute tax-evasion cases, especially those involving billions, which would contribute greatly to the coffers of the government.
